There are always going to be responsibilities and things on our lists that need to be done.
And there's always going to be work left over for tomorrow and this can be really really overwhelming at times.
We can become so afraid of whatever it is that is coming up.
We can allow our to-do lists to consume us.
They will if you let it.
That's why it's so important to start finding these places of calm.
It actually allows you to make room in your mind for different solutions to your problems that overthinking didn't think of.
You're able to find solutions that your stress and your fear wouldn't allow you to think of.
